John, born in 1786, Brigade Major on the staff of Gen. Calmes, participated in the battle of the Thames; representative from Lincoln, 1818, and six later terms; State Senator, 1826-11832; judge of the Circuit court, 1834-1838; married first Sarah Fry, granddaughter of Dr. Thomas Walker, the explorer and great granddaughter of Col. Joshua Fry, by whom he had Willis, a missionary, Rev. Joshua Fry, and Rev. Wm. L. Green, Presbyterian ministers,; married, secondly, the widow of James A. Paxton (Mary Keith Marshall) by whom he had Thomas M. Green, of Danville, KY, and John Duff Green of St. Louis.
